Today, on World Refugee Day, we celebrate the strength and resilience of these refugee communities, recognize the current struggles faced by refugee populations and educate people around the world about refugee issues and how they can help displaced populations.
Nearly 20 million people across the globe find themselves without a place to call home. Half of them are under the age of 18. The American Red Cross, along with our global Red Cross partners, is providing vital humanitarian assistance to those in need. In countries such as Jordan and Greece and Rwanda, the global Red Cross is supporting migrants and refugees with the distribution of food, water, hygiene kits, baby supplies, clothing and first aid kits. The Red Cross is also providing medical care and first aid, shelter, and psychosocial support. Those who have been separated from their family members have been receiving assistance from the Red Cross Restoring Family Links program to reconnect with their loves ones.
